How to configure SoapUI for WCF-WSHttp messages

SOAP UI is a pretty good tool for manually sending mocked messages to BizTalk WCF-WSHttp endpoints.

Just have to remember to tick this option:

SOAP UI Screenshot

Before you send your message otherwise you will end up with errors like:

<s:Envelope xmlns:s="" xmlns:a="">
      <a:Action s:mustUnderstand="1"></a:Action>
            <s:Text xml:lang="en-AU">The message with To '' cannot be processed at the receiver, due to an AddressFilter mismatch at the EndpointDispatcher.  Check that the sender and receiver's EndpointAddresses agree.</s:Text>

